Handover: Korvat FX module. The rounding errors in EUR-to-KRN conversion come from truncating at four decimals before the markup is applied; fix is in branch fx-round-v2, pending review by Dalia. Until it ships, the nightly reconciliation job in Pellim will flag drift above 0.02. Nothing customer-facing yet. If you need to unlock the reconciliation vault to rerun historical batches, use the recovery passphrase below.

unlock words, kawip-tajog: oliiel-belys-sordor-norok-silmir-pelix-istael-istath-ralwyn-pelax

**Ticket: VRAMscope plugin auth expired again**

Hey plugin folks — the shared credential that VRAMscope uses to push GPU memory profiles to the Heapline ingest service expired over the weekend, so any external plugin hitting the profiler endpoint is getting 401s. Sorry for the churn. We've minted a fresh credential with the same scopes, so no manifest changes needed on your end. Just swap in the new one below and re-run your capture tests.

gateway credential: vxb3-o9a

**Ticket: Firmware channel drift on Lumabeam sensors**

Hey folks — quick heads-up for anyone new to the Lumabeam fleet. A handful of gateways in the Dornfield lab got manually switched to the beta firmware channel last sprint and never switched back, so they're drifting from what Fleetwright expects. Before you reconcile, compare against the canonical channel settings. The expected values are as follows.

deployment values, yageg-hahig:
WENAEL_HOST=wenael.tolvaqlabs.internal
WENAEL_PORT=4000

Context: Ardenfell line margins slipped three points over two quarters. Drivers: input steel costs, aggressive discounting at the Westmoor branch, and a stale price book. Proposal: uplift list prices four percent, tighten discount authority to regional level, sunset the two lowest-margin SKUs. Risk: volume loss at Halverton accounts, estimated under two percent. Decision requested at Thursday's review. Modelling assumptions are in the appendix pack. The commercial reasoning leadership wants kept close is noted directly below.

board note of tajop-yajof: The finance team signed off on a budget of $77.6 million for Project Pramir.